Plain-English summary

This section establishes client record requirements for drug and alcohol treatment projects operating under Chapter 711, including mandatory record contents (consent forms, treatment plans, progress notes, aftercare plans), client rights to inspect their own records, and confidentiality procedures governing disclosure of client information. Project directors must develop written confidentiality procedures, obtain written informed consent before disclosing client information, and document any disclosures made without consent. These requirements apply to substance use treatment facilities certified under this chapter.

28 Pa. Code § 711.93 - Client records

(a)

Record requirements.
 There shall be a complete client record on an individual which includes information relative to the client's involvement with the project. In addition to the requirements in §
 
115.32
 (relating to contents), the client record shall include the following: 
(1)
 Drug and alcohol consent forms.

(2)
 Record of services provided.

(3)
 Referral contact.

(4)
 Progress notes.

(5)
 Individualized drug and alcohol treatment and rehabilitation plan.

(6)
 Aftercare plans, if applicable.

(7)
 Follow-up information.

(b)

Client access to records.
 A client has the right to inspect his own records. The project director may temporarily remove portions of the record, prior to the inspection by the client, if the director determines that the information may be detrimental if presented to the client. Reasons for removing sections shall be documented and kept on file.

(c)

Confidentiality.

(1)
 A written procedure shall be developed by the project director which complies with 4 Pa. Code §
255.5
 (relating to projects and coordinating bodies: disclosure of client-oriented information). The procedure shall include, but not be limited to:
(i)
 Confidentiality of client identity and records.

(ii)
 Staff access to client records.

(2)
 The project shall obtain an informed and voluntary consent from the client for the disclosure of information contained in the client record. The consent shall be in writing and include, but not be limited to: 
(i)
 The name of the person, agency, or organization to whom disclosure is made.

(ii)
 The specific information disclosed.

(iii)
 The purpose of disclosure.

(iv)
 The dated signature of the client or guardian.

(v)
 The dated signature of a witness.

(vi)
 The expiration date of the consent.

(3)
 A copy of a client consent shall be offered to the client and a copy maintained in the client records.

(4)
 Where consent is not required, the project personnel shall: 
(i)
 Fully document the disclosure in the client records.

(ii)
 Inform the client, as readily as possible, that the information was disclosed, for what purposes, and to whom.
